org.nuiton.wikitty
Class WikittyAuthorisationHelper

java.lang.Object
  extended by org.nuiton.wikitty.BusinessEntityWikitty
      extended by org.nuiton.wikitty.WikittyAuthorisationAbstract
          extended by org.nuiton.wikitty.WikittyAuthorisationImpl
              extended by org.nuiton.wikitty.WikittyAuthorisationHelper
All Implemented Interfaces:
Serializable, Cloneable, BusinessEntity, WikittyAuthorisation

public class WikittyAuthorisationHelper
extends WikittyAuthorisationImpl

See Also:
Serialized Form

Field Summary
 
Fields inherited from class org.nuiton.wikitty.WikittyAuthorisationAbstract
extensions, extensionWikittyAuthorisation
 
Fields inherited from class org.nuiton.wikitty.BusinessEntityWikitty
propertyChangeSupport, wikitty
 
Fields inherited from interface org.nuiton.wikitty.WikittyAuthorisation
EXT_WIKITTYAUTHORISATION, FIELD_WIKITTYAUTHORISATION_ADMIN, FIELD_WIKITTYAUTHORISATION_OWNER, FIELD_WIKITTYAUTHORISATION_PARENT, FIELD_WIKITTYAUTHORISATION_READER, FIELD_WIKITTYAUTHORISATION_WRITER, FQ_FIELD_WIKITTYAUTHORISATION_ADMIN, FQ_FIELD_WIKITTYAUTHORISATION_OWNER, FQ_FIELD_WIKITTYAUTHORISATION_PARENT, FQ_FIELD_WIKITTYAUTHORISATION_READER, FQ_FIELD_WIKITTYAUTHORISATION_WRITER
 
Method Summary
static void addAdmin(Wikitty w, String element)
           
static void addExtension(Wikitty w)
          ajout les extensions static de cette classe au wikitty en argument
static void addReader(Wikitty w, String element)
           
static void addWriter(Wikitty w, String element)
           
static void clearAdmin(Wikitty w)
           
static void clearReader(Wikitty w)
           
static void clearWriter(Wikitty w)
           
static boolean equals(Wikitty w1, Wikitty w2)
          Check equality on all field of this extension, and only those.
static Set<String> getAdmin(Wikitty w)
           
static String getOwner(Wikitty w)
           
static String getParent(Wikitty w)
           
static Set<String> getReader(Wikitty w)
           
static Set<String> getWriter(Wikitty w)
           
static boolean isExtension(Wikitty w)
          Check if wikitty has current extension
static void removeAdmin(Wikitty w, String element)
           
static void removeReader(Wikitty w, String element)
           
static void removeWriter(Wikitty w, String element)
           
static void setOwner(Wikitty w, String Owner)
           
static void setParent(Wikitty w, String parent)
           
 
Methods inherited from class org.nuiton.wikitty.WikittyAuthorisationAbstract
addAdmin, addReader, addWriter, clearAdmin, clearReader, clearWriter, getAdmin, getOwner, getParent, getReader, getStaticExtensions, getWriter, removeAdmin, removeReader, removeWriter, setOwner, setParent
 
Methods inherited from class org.nuiton.wikitty.BusinessEntityWikitty
addPropertyChangeListener, addPropertyChangeListener, equals, getExtensionFields, getExtensionNames, getField, getFieldType, getPropertyChangeSupport, getWikitty, getWikittyId, getWikittyVersion, hashCode, removePropertyChangeListener, removePropertyChangeListener, setField, setWikitty, setWikittyVersion
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
 
Methods inherited from interface org.nuiton.wikitty.BusinessEntity
addPropertyChangeListener, addPropertyChangeListener, getExtensionFields, getExtensionNames, getField, getFieldType, getWikittyId, getWikittyVersion, removePropertyChangeListener, removePropertyChangeListener, setField, setWikittyVersion
 

Method Detail

setOwner

public static void setOwner(Wikitty w,
                            String Owner)

getOwner

public static String getOwner(Wikitty w)

getAdmin

public static Set<String> getAdmin(Wikitty w)

addAdmin

public static void addAdmin(Wikitty w,
                            String element)

removeAdmin

public static void removeAdmin(Wikitty w,
                               String element)

clearAdmin

public static void clearAdmin(Wikitty w)

getWriter

public static Set<String> getWriter(Wikitty w)

addWriter

public static void addWriter(Wikitty w,
                             String element)

removeWriter

public static void removeWriter(Wikitty w,
                                String element)

clearWriter

public static void clearWriter(Wikitty w)

getReader

public static Set<String> getReader(Wikitty w)

addReader

public static void addReader(Wikitty w,
                             String element)

removeReader

public static void removeReader(Wikitty w,
                                String element)

clearReader

public static void clearReader(Wikitty w)

setParent

public static void setParent(Wikitty w,
                             String parent)

getParent

public static String getParent(Wikitty w)

isExtension

public static boolean isExtension(Wikitty w)
Check if wikitty has current extension


addExtension

public static void addExtension(Wikitty w)
ajout les extensions static de cette classe au wikitty en argument


equals

public static boolean equals(Wikitty w1,
                             Wikitty w2)
Check equality on all field of this extension, and only those.



Copyright © 2009-2010 CodeLutin. All Rights Reserved.